In my bible study tonight the verse in Colossians 3:23 really hit home for me. “Whatever you do, work at it with all your heart, as working for the Lord, not for human masters,”
Boy, that isn’t an easy one is it.
But the key to this verse is that instead of us trying to please our boss, our colleagues and maybe even ourselves, we need to do our jobs as if we were trying to please God.
As a Christian, that really hits home for me. The bible warns us against having two masters.
I am such a boss pleaser!
If my boss isn’t happy I start feeling anxious and even sometimes frustrated without even knowing what’s going on. I hate it when they aren’t happy. But I learnt the very long and hard way that I can’t please them as well as please God.
And I won’t find joy in my work or excited to even wake up for work until I recognize my true purpose – to do whatever work I do to please God and not man.
